How Our Structural Alteration Process Works
Undertaking significant structural changes requires meticulous spatial planning, robust engineering, and flawless execution. As a premier turnkey contractor, we manage the entire project lifecycle, allowing you to enjoy a stress-free transformation.
1. Initial Consultation & Site Survey
Every successful manor house refurbishment begins with a thorough understanding of the existing architecture. We conduct an exhaustive site visit to assess the fabric of your building, discussing your architectural vision and evaluating the feasibility of load-bearing wall removal or internal reconfigurations.
2. Structural Engineer & Architectural Liaison
We collaborate directly with accredited structural engineers and your chosen architects. This ensures precise structural calculations are made for steel beam installation and load-spreading, guaranteeing the absolute safety and compliance of your Cotswold property renovation.
3. Temporary Support & Safe Execution
Before any demolition occurs, our team implements rigorous temporary propping and weatherproofing. This is particularly crucial during the autumn and winter months, allowing internal reconfigurations to progress seamlessly while protecting your property from the elements before finishing works commence in the spring.
4. Structural Works & Finishing
We expertly install the required steelwork, masonry supports, and lintels. Once the structural integrity is secured, our bespoke construction and internal finishing teams restore the space to an impeccable standard, ready for high-end interior styling or bespoke joinery integration.

Navigating Local Planning & Heritage Regulations
Altering the structural layout of a premium home in our region requires an intimate knowledge of local building regulations in Gloucestershire. Building within the Cotswolds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ty (AONB) or adapting a Listed Building carries strict legal obligations.
Fortura Construction LTD takes the burden of compliance entirely off your shoulders. We act as your authoritative representative, liaising seamlessly with the Cotswold District Council and local conservation officers. Whether your project requires Listed Building Consent, adherence to Conservation Area rules, or complex Party Wall Agreements, we ensure every structural alteration meets exact statutory requirements without compromising your design aspirations.

Frequently Asked Questions
Do I need planning permission to remove an internal load-bearing wall?
Standard internal alterations typically fall under Permitted Development. However, you will always require Building Regulations approval. If your property is a Listed Building or located within a Cotswolds Conservation Area, you will likely need specific consent. We handle all of these regulatory checks on your behalf.
Will structural alterations damage the aesthetic of my heritage property?
Not at all. Our expertise lies in sympathetic restoration and alteration. We can conceal modern structural steels within ceiling voids, or use traditional oak beams to support loads where appropriate, ensuring the historical charm of your manor house or barn conversion remains perfectly intact.
What is the best time of year to undertake structural alterations?
Internal reconfigurations, such as removing walls to create an open-plan kitchen and bespoke joinery space, are ideal during the autumn and winter. This ensures your newly formed spaces are structurally sound, plastered, and fully decorated ready for you to enjoy by the spring and summer.
Do you provide the structural calculations?
Yes. As a turnkey premium construction company, we work closely with highly qualified structural engineers to provide comprehensive structural calculations, ensuring complete safety and satisfying all local building control requirements.
